3 FIRs registered against JD(S) for violating poll code

Mandya: Three FIR has been registered against JD(S)-Congress Coalition candidate Nikhil Kumaraswamy in Mandya West Police Station, for violating election code of conduct during his nominations filing on Monday.

Based on the complaint lodged by Flying Squad Officer Ravi, Police have registered a case against JD(S) for damaging the public property to the tune of Rs.8 lakh under the Prevention of Damage to Public Property Act, 1984 IPC column 427.  

The official alleged that the JD(S) activists had destroyed ornamental plants, pots, flower pots, fountain and disconnected the power supply, removed the fencing poles and damaged the lawn at ‘Cauvery Vana’ when they gathered to file the nomination papers.

Another Flying Squad Officer Sudhama from Kasabha-1 Division had filed the complaint against JD(S) activists for cracking fireworks, using confetti blaster and flowers sparklers at Sanjaya Circle, without taking valid permission from competent authorities.

In a yet another case, Police have also registered a case against JD(S) activists for obstructing the traffic movement between 2.30 pm and 4 pm on busy Mysuru-Bengaluru Highway  near ‘Cauvery Vana’ during nomination filing based on a complaint filed by Flying Squad Officer Sudhama.
